Bills Make Historic James Cook Announcement During Saints Game

Summary

The Buffalo Bills have signed running back James Cook to a new four-year contract worth $48 million. During a game against the New Orleans Saints, Cook set a new franchise record for consecutive games with a rushing touchdown. This performance highlights his importance to the team as they continue their strong 2025 NFL season.

Key Facts

  • The Buffalo Bills are undefeated with a 3-0 record entering Week 4 of the 2025 NFL season.
  • James Cook, the team's running back, wanted a new contract, which he has now secured for four years at $48 million.
  • Cook has become an essential player for the Bills, complementing quarterback Josh Allen.
  • As of the game against the New Orleans Saints, Cook set a franchise record for consecutive games with a rushing touchdown, achieving it in eight straight games.
  • In the current season, Cook has run for 284 yards and scored four touchdowns on 53 carries.
  • During the first half against the Saints, he ran for 41 yards and scored another touchdown.
  • Cook is 26 years old and expected to be a key player for the Bills' future success.
